RESOLUTION SUSPENDING THE
LIQUOR LICENSE OF JIlVIl�ZIE'S LOUNGE
PER MUNICIPAL CODE SECTION 4.02, SUBDIVISION 4H
WHEREAS, Jinunie's Lounge, 3380 Shoreline Drive, is a licensed liquor establishment
with the City of Orono;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to Section 4.02, Subd. 4H of the City Code, the City Council has
the authority to revoke a liquor license upon the conviction of any licensee or agent or employee
of the licensee for violating any law relating to the sale or possession of non-intoxicating malt
liquor, wine or liquor upon the premises of the licensee;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to Section 4.02, Subd. 4H of the City Code, the City Council has
• the authority to suspend a liquor license for a period not to exceed 60 days for such a conviction
if it appears at a hearing that the violation was not willful;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to section 4.02, Subd. 4H of the City Code, the decision to
suspend or revoke a liquor license is within the sole discretion of the City Council;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to Section 4.02, Subd. 4H of the City code, no such suspension
or revocation may be issued or take effect until the licensee has been afforded an opportunity
for a hearing before the council, a committee of the council or hearing examiner.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ED, by the City Council of Orono, Minnesota:
FINDINGS
1. On November 5, 1993, an employee of Junmie's Lounge was convicted of
violating state statute and City Code provisions prohibiting the sale of liquor to
minors.
2. Jimmie G. Holtz is the licensee holding the license issued by the Orono City
Council for Junmie's Lounge, 3380 Shoreline Drive in Orono.
� 3. On May 9, 1994, the City Council held a hearing for the purpose of deciding
• whether the liquor license for Jimmie's Lounge should be revoked or suspended.

4. The violation of the law resulting from the above sale of alcohol to a minor was
inadvertent.
5. Jimmie Holtz has assured the City Council that steps have been taken to protect
against similar violations of the law in the future. � '
CONCLUSIONS OF LAW
Based upon one or more of the above fmdings, the Orono City Council�concludes that
the violation of law for which Junmie Holtz's employee was convicted was not willful.
ORDER
Based upon the above findings and conclusion, and its authority pursuant to Section 4.02,
Subd. 4H of the City Code, the Orono City Council hereby orders that:
•
1. The liquor license for Jimmie's Lounge, 3380 Shoreline Drive, is suspended for
a period of two (2) business days.
2. The above suspension is stayed for a period of one year from the date of the
. hearing held in this matter on the condition that there are no further violations of
state or local liquor laws by the licensee during that time period.
3. In the event that there are further violations of state or local liquor laws by the
� licensee or arising in any way out of the licensed premises at 3380 Shoreline
Drive in Orono, the City Council shall, at its sole discretion, have the authority
to order the immediate imposition of the above two-day suspension.
�4. In the event that there are no further violations of state or local liquor laws during
the one-year period outlined above, the record of this suspension shall be
� expunged from the licensee's record in the city's files.
